On Friday Health Minister Zweli Mkhize said that he was hopeful that the Covid-19 test backlogs, as a result of test kit shortages, will be cleared soon. Mkhize was addressing President Cyril Ramamphosa who's was on an assessment visit on the readiness of the Western Cape to deal with Covid-19. A number of experts have expressed concern that the planned number of daily tests were not conducted during the early part of the lockdown. The National Health Laboratory Service is also sitting with a huge backlog of tests to be conducted.
